Just ask any New Yorker and he'll tell you the same: pigeons will never disappear. Jeff Staple , who aggrandized the "pigeon" into a global phenomenon with his Nike SB Dunk Low Pigeon' , hits us with another Nike speciality in the form of a Nike Air Max 90 Hyperfuse iD; composed with his classic pigeon colorway in mind (and inspired by a sneakerhead who designed it with Staple's design at heart), this Air Max 90 Hyperfuse iD recaptures the 2005 magic with the simple grey, white, and orange tone. nike 90 These are indeed a pair of iDs, but Jeff Staple amped it up with a specially designed Hupbox as well as a Staple Pigeon pin.

Jeremy Lin is ballin' outta control in the Nike Zoom Hyperfuse Low, but are they his favorite shoes of all-time? It must be a dream come true for a sneakerhead to become an official athlete/representative for the brand, and given his recent success and potential as a marketing blockbuster, the Nike x Lin combination is likely be a common theme for the near future. We recently showed you a video of Jeremy Lin showing off his sick two-handed dribbling skills , but Nike also caught him on for a Nike Charge The Court' moment, asking him a question we all ponder on a daily basis: What's your favorite Nike shoes of all-time? For casual wear, Lin prefers Air Force 1s , and for balling, he points to a early-2000's hit the Nike nike baby shoes Shox BB4 .
The Nike Air Max 1 "Air Max Day" isn't the only special sneaker that's hitting today. Seemingly available only via scavenger hunt are the Nike Air Max 90 "Red Rose" pairs from British singer Jessie J, which include a standard AM90 and one of the Lunar persuasion. If you've been paying attention to her Twitter then you've probably noticed the little clues she's been giving regarding pairs of this rosy release hidden around her native London.
